Output 93c506e5909d7bd2e1ad67fb557125260fe49f8b8c5c64a3610a921003ce6f6c:2

value
22011500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b261ca4cd10b65de26185d31b420b30f62aec74 OP_EQUAL
address
32hy1iPWpnyA7YxbxUt3ekwRGySBpBMXzA
transaction
93c506e5909d7bd2e1ad67fb557125260fe49f8b8c5c64a3610a921003ce6f6c
spent
true